Susan’s Cooking School is catering the Dinner on Wedded Perfection Film Nights at Munson-Williams-Proctor Arts Institute. These dinners are pared with great movies related to a wedding theme in association with the Wedded Perfection Exhibit at the Institute. Diners enjoy a great meal beginning on the beautiful Fountain Elms Terrace at 5:30 pm and then head over to the auditorium for the film at 7:30 pm. This Thursday, July 28, we’ll be serving chicken Polonaise, pearl couscous, cream filled profiteroles along with my signature garden fresh salad, homemade red wine vinaigrette dressing and crusty rolls. Coffee, tea and our special blend iced tea are also served.

Dinner is only $20 for MWPAI members, $25 for non-members. The movie is $6 for members and $8 for non-members, $4 for students. This week’s movie is the well loved, Four Weddings and a Funeral.  People can choose to enjoy the dinner or movie on their own, also.
